《基於x86架構的雲計算試驗專案》技術要求 Draft

2022-09-18 10:24:07 字數 4367 閱讀 1802

《基於x86架構的雲計算試驗專案》

技術要求

第一章工程描述

1.1 我公司應用系統維護中心機房負責省公司增值業務及創新系統的集中管理,目前共有64個系統共2000多台裝置在執行,均為我公司自有系統。對這些系統逐步進行雲計算改造,一方面可以此為切入點,不斷進行新技術儲備及試驗,逐步在我公司全面實施雲計算應用;另一方面,通過動態負載排程,可達到顯著的節能降耗、充分利用硬體資源、提公升系統靈活性、擴充套件性、可靠性的效果。

1.2 本工程選擇該機房兩個試點系統進行雲計算改造:xx新天地vod系統和銀河網系統。

1.3 xx新天地vod系統現狀如下:

《網路拓撲圖及相關說明》

《系統配置情況》

《目前運**況》

1.4 xx網系統現狀如下:

《網路拓撲圖及相關說明》

《系統配置情況》

《目前運**況》

1.5 本期工程建設一套省集中雲管理平台,對兩個試點系統統一雲管理;對硬體資源(pc伺服器、儲存系統等)實現虛擬化;可設定全域性統一的計算資源池、儲存資源池,也可每個試點至少乙個計算資源池、儲存資源池,賣方應提出資源池劃分建議並請詳述理由。

1.6 本系統將建立動態節電負載排程模型,即:通過對現有系統的負載分析,確定動態負載排程策略,對排程後空閒的機器實現軟關機,從而達到節能降耗的目的。

請賣方針對上述試點系統,對耗電節省情況進行量化分析,得出節電指標值,該指標將作為專案驗收的依據。

1.7 通過雲計算的引入,可充分利用系統硬體資源,請賣方對雲計算引入前後的系統硬體效能的變化情況進行量化對比說明,得出利用率提高及相關指標值,該指標將作為專案驗收的依據。

1.8 賣方應詳述除以上兩點外的其它雲計算引入的優勢,比如靈活性、擴充套件性等方面。

1.9 賣方依據以上工程描述,作出詳細的技術建議書,包括技術方案、系統整合方案和實施方案,提出整體工程進度,並針對硬體、系統軟體、應用系統(各功能模組)等方面進行初步分項**並提供配置清單。

1.10 賣方提供類似應用系統的案例介紹。

第二章總體技術要求

2.1 功能要求-計算資源虛擬化部分

2.1.1 支援所有x86 pc伺服器,支援intel/amd等型號cpu、各種型號記憶體、各種網絡卡及single root io等硬體輔助虛擬化技術。

2.1.2 支援在同一物理伺服器上安裝的異構作業系統,如:

windows xp/vista/7、windows2003/2008、suse、redhat、solaris for x86等linux作業系統,支援32bit和64bit兩個版本,賣方提供支援列表。

2.1.3 虛擬化軟體應獨立於虛擬機器os,最好獨立於物理機os,請賣方說明虛擬化軟體部署方式。

2.1.4 同一物理機分配給各虛擬機器的cpu、記憶體、網路頻寬相對獨立、互不影響。

如:當一台虛擬機器邏輯cpu達到100%時,不會爭用另一虛擬機器cpu資源,其它類似,以保證最佳qos效果。

2.1.5 支援虛擬機器直接訪問裸儲存裝置,支援san、nas、iscsi儲存等。

2.1.6 支援虛擬機器**動態調整cpu、記憶體、磁碟、網路頻寬等資源,支援虛擬機器實施**遷移到其他物理機上的能力。

2.1.7 當其中乙個虛擬機器發生故障時,不會影響同意物理機上其它虛擬機器的正常執行,物理機或虛擬機器出現故障,可以自動實現虛擬機器遷移至其它物理機上。

2.1.8 虛擬機器支援獨立的安全防火牆策略。

2.1.9 請賣方說明建立虛擬機器的最小單位(cpu、記憶體、網路、儲存等),並請說明物理裝置支援虛擬機器的最大數量。

2.1.10 虛擬化軟體支援虛擬機器優先順序設定,及某個虛擬機器對共享物理資源有高於其它虛擬機器的能力。

2.1.11 虛擬化軟體可以在任何時候啟動、暫停、停止虛擬機器。

2.1.12 虛擬化軟體支援虛擬機器「基本資源」和「上限資源」兩種設定,即:

「基本資源」是本虛擬機器獨佔的,無論什麼情況必須保證的資源;「上限資源」是指當該虛擬機器負載較重時,可根據所承載的物理機富裕資源情況,臨時動態讓該虛擬機器使用的資源,以達到充分利用硬體資源的目的。

2.1.13 可將多台物理機組成計算資源池,虛擬化軟體可在雲管理平台的排程下實現池內池內虛擬機器的動態遷移和負載分擔,賣方請說明劃分計算資源池的原則、規模、標準並給出相關建議。

2.1.14 支援對虛擬機器的遠端集中管理,支援無人值守自動化安裝和部署,管理功能至少包括:

虛擬機器的公升級、管理、部署、監控等,支援圖形介面虛擬機器的建立、刪除、暫停、恢復、停止等操作。

2.2 功能要求-儲存資源虛擬化部分

2.2.1 支援異構物理儲存系統組成儲存資源池,在充分保證物理儲存系統發揮自身效能的同時,劃分成多個虛擬儲存系統(簡稱虛擬系統),每個虛擬儲存系統可建立在單獨的物理儲存系統之上,也可在乙個儲存資源池中的多個異構物理儲存系統之上。

請賣方提供支援列表。

2.2.2 虛擬系統應支援目前主流的多種儲存連線方式,如:san、nas、iscsi等,請賣方詳細說明。

2.2.3 各虛擬系統所占用的資源,如儲存空間、cache、io通道、埠及相關配套資源相對獨立,互不影響。以保證最佳qos效果。請賣方詳細說明。

2.2.4 虛擬系統支援**動態擴充套件、調整儲存空間、io頻寬、cache等能力;支援動態建立、執行、停止、消除虛擬系統能力。

2.2.5 虛擬系統支援「基本資源」和「上限資源」兩種設定,解釋同上。

2.2.6 可根據同一物理儲存資源池內各儲存系統效能不同,根據雲管理平台發出的不同優先順序指令,虛擬化系統選擇不同效能的物理裝置建立虛擬儲存。

2.2.7 可針對虛擬系統,實現遠端同步、複製及自動備份功能。

2.2.8 支援對虛擬系統的遠端集中管理,支援無人值守自動化安裝和部署,包括:

系統公升級、管理、部署、監控以及儲存系統基本遠端維護功能等,支援圖形介面虛擬系統的建立、暫停、恢復、停止、消除等。

2.3 功能要求-雲管理平台部分

2.3.1 門戶子系統

2.3.1.1 雲管理平台向雲計算系統管理者提供門戶介面,實現應用系統管理、虛擬系統管理、排程策略管理、流程管理、執行監控管理、統計報表管理、資源使用日誌管理等清晰展示功能。

2.3.2 應用系統管理子系統

2.3.2.

1 對於新承載的應用系統,該系統向平台提出系統需求,包括:需要的處理能力、cpu數量及型別、記憶體容量、儲存容量及型別(本地/遠端)、網路頻寬、os型別、ip位址型別及數量、可靠性需求、安全性需求等指標及系統安裝檔案,平台啟動滿足相應要求的虛擬系統,實現承載。

2.3.2.2 對於已部署開通的應用系統,該系統向平台提出上述內容的調整或消除要求,平台自動**完成調整或消除。請賣方說明調整過程中對業務連續能力的影響。

2.3.3 虛擬系統管理子系統

2.3.3.1 新建虛擬系統時,平台應根據資源池中資源使用情況,通過合理的部署策略,選擇最合適的硬體資源進行部署。請賣方詳細說明。

2.3.3.2 虛擬系統資源調整時,平台應根據調整情況,對物理資源進行評估,以確定是否需要進行虛擬系統遷移。

2.3.4 排程策略管理子系統

2.3.4.

1 排程策略管理子系統是雲計算管理平台的關鍵元件,它根據應用系統的資源需求及動態資源使用情況,通過排程策略模型,得出虛擬系統與物理系統的科學對映關係,指揮虛擬系統完成在物理系統的排程任務。

2.3.4.2 本排程策略應實現節電管理模型,即根據應用系統的動態負載情況,調整虛擬機器部署位置,對空閒機器實現軟關機,從而實現最佳節電的排程策略。

2.3.4.3 本排程策略應實現充分利用物理資源的作用,在不損失可靠性的基礎上,實現硬體資源的充分利用,並節省出更多的資源共新系統使用。

2.3.4.4 本排程策略支援高可靠性應用,對於有高可靠性需求的應用系統,可根據其資源需求建立多個虛擬機器實現熱備份或負載分擔能力。

2.3.4.5 其它排程策略。賣方可根據自身技術特點,提出其它排程策略管理功能。

2.3.5 流程管理子系統

2.3.5.1 對於虛擬機器的建立、修改和登出,排程策略的改變,虛擬機器動態遷移和調整等,需要有管理員審核,審核通過後方可執行。需設定相關流程管控環節。

2.3.5.2 對於虛擬機器根據相關策略執行的遷移和調整動作,原則上管理平台不予干涉,但需要預留審核管控環節。

2.3.6 執行監控、統計報表及資源使用日誌管理子系統

2.3.6.1 對虛擬系統執行的各項指標(狀態、cpu利用率、記憶體利用率、儲存空間佔用率、網路頻寬使用率等)進行實時監控,關鍵指標超過閾值報警。

2.3.6.2 對物理系統總體資源進行實時監控,對空閒資源進行實時監控和統計。

2.3.6.3 對虛擬系統資源調整情況、排程情況,平台配置變更情況、應用系統變更情況、使用者登入情況進行日誌記錄,並生成統計報表並可進行實時查詢。

2.3.7 雲計算管理平台應與資源虛擬化軟體具備完全相容性,保證二者的平滑、高效對接。請賣方詳細說明。

2.4 效能要求

2.4.1 虛擬化軟體占用系統資源不超過全部資源的10%,即:同一物理機上所有虛擬機器占用資源的和應大於等於物理機全部資源的90%。請賣方詳細說明該指標及測算依據。

2.4.2 虛擬系統遷移時所需時間應小於3分鐘。

x86和arm的區別

x86與arm的區別 x86是英特爾公司開發的並且通治了幾十年.x86反應快在pc應用廣泛.86與arm最大不同在於指令集上.x86跟硬體發揮優勢.但是帶來的功耗大.arm構架指令簡單執行起來快功耗也低.現在智慧型手機和平板很火.平板電腦要求便攜和續航能力.arm構架具有低功耗.使之有了市場.那麼為...

X86處理器與ARM處理器

摘要arm架構在嵌入式系統 超級計算機領域有著龐大的市場占有量。本文從x86架構出發,通過對比體現arm架構處理器的結構和特性。x86架構與arm架構的最根本區別是採用了不同的指令集。arm處理器採用32位元精簡指令集 risc 處理器架構,x86架構處理器採用可變指令長度的複雜指令集計算機 cis...

1 架構師書籍列表

架構師推薦購買書籍列表 1.技術這十年 理由 介紹 技術發展,尤其是技術架構,對銀行系統架構的發展有充分借鑑意義。2.駕馭大資料 理由 世界著名資料倉儲公司teradata首席分析專家billfranks的經驗分享,對於資料架構和大資料應用有借鑑意義。3.軟體架構設計 作者 溫昱 理由 作者在金融行...